Transaction 66f07395bf8dd7565a4457daf0c141b7a181611a20c58406397fc64039f9732a

1 Input
2 Outputs
  • 66f07395bf8dd7565a4457daf0c141b7a181611a20c58406397fc64039f9732a:0
  • value  6287
    address  3NWiX6zZWvnBk5bB7oA5r7bszdqv7VNhwr
  • 66f07395bf8dd7565a4457daf0c141b7a181611a20c58406397fc64039f9732a:1
  • value  99987
    address  bc1qsf4muazq80hstgeem6943przkdjds2dg6ay8ew